From in-game, once logged into your character, type in (no quotes) "/buildsave"

 

This puts the build of that current character into a folder called "Builds" that should be under your game directory>globalname>Builds.  For me that's C:\COH\Crysis\Builds  It's a flat text file called build.txt

 

Now open up Mids.  And use the File\Open command, point to that build.txt file and let Mids take care of rest.  Counter-intuitively, don't use the Import function....just the File/Open function.

One question : Do my pets benefit if I have a high overall Accuracy boost from set bonuses (say for example the 3 piece set bonus from Superior Mark of Supremacy)?

 

It looks like the answer is no - according to this source.  https://archive.paragonwiki.com/wiki/Attack_Mechanics

 

So for players, AccMods is calculated using:

AccMods  =  the power's inherent Accuracy  ×  (1.0 + the power's Accuracy Enhancements + all global Set Accuracy bonuses)

 

So for critters, we have a slightly longer formula for figuring AccMods:

AccMods  =  the power's inherent Accuracy  ×  the Accuracy of the enemy's Rank  ×  Accuracy factor due to level difference

Between Farsight and Supremacy you likely sign need Tactics for everyday teaming. But with the purple patch (fighting purple mobs), debuffs from certain groups (Thorns, Arachnos, etc) and your T1 and T2 pets being lower level, I like to have it for those outlier moments. 

 

You are correct, set bonuses do not transfer to pets. They only inherit unique IO abilities that specify they affect pets.

 

I always have Maneuvers and Tactics on every MM.
